APCO’s work in 2025 has been particularly focused on helping organizations anticipate and respond to major geopolitical and economic shifts. The firm has provided analysis on the future of the EU-China relationship, a partnership marked by ongoing trade tensions and shifting alliances. It has also offered guidance on how businesses can thrive in the Middle East, particularly with supportive policies creating new opportunities in sectors like tourism. This global perspective is further strengthened by the firm’s strategic hiring, such as the addition of experts in economic security policy and competition law in key locations like Washington, D.C., and Brussels. These moves demonstrate APCO’s commitment to staying ahead of the curve and providing clients with specialized, high-level counsel on the most pressing issues of the day.

In addition to its forward-looking insights, APCO continues to engage in its core business of public affairs and government relations, with a focus on delivering tangible results for clients. The firm has been involved in high-profile projects, from helping the Ukrainian Ministry of Finance navigate complex debt restructuring to advising on reputation management for global brands. APCO’s ability to build broad coalitions and engage a diverse range of stakeholders—from elected officials and diplomats to business leaders and academics—is a testament to the strength of its International Advisory Council. This council, comprised of more than 170 recognized global leaders, provides invaluable strategic insight and a global network that is a key differentiator for the firm.
